The church "Bucur the Shepherd", dedicated to Saint Athanasius and Cyril was built in the seventeenth century by the monks of the "Radu Voda" Monastery, in the vicinity, on the foundations of an older church, dating from the fifteenth century.
Bucur is the legendary Romanian shepherd who is said to have founded Bucharest, giving its name to it.
